How do I choose a global index fund?

Cost – This is the most important factor that will impact your returns and that you can control. There's often little performance differential between global index trackers. If in doubt, pick the cheapest by Ongoing Charge Figure (OCF) / Total Expense Ratio (TER).

Should I invest in more than one S&P 500 index fund?

S&P 500 index funds will be nearly identical to one another in terms of their performance and their holdings, or the particular stocks held within the fund. Investing in multiple S&P 500 index funds will not necessarily further diversify your portfolio.

What are 2 cons to investing in index funds?

Disadvantages include the lack of downside protection, no choice in index composition, and it cannot beat the market (by definition).

Is there a downside to index funds?

While indexes may be low cost and diversified, they prevent seizing opportunities elsewhere. Moreover, indexes do not provide protection from market corrections and crashes when an investor has a lot of exposure to stock index funds.
